Incorporate a variety of marine life into your own picture of an underwater community.
Colored pencils, markers and watercolor paints will be supplied to complete your artwork. Watercolor painting techniques will be demonstrated, so no prior experience is required.
Reference pictures and easy to follow drawing instructions will be provided for an assortment of fish, corals, shorebirds, etcetera from the marine ecosystems described below:
Intertidal zones, where the ocean meets the land: clams, crabs, sea stars, small fish and shorebirds; can be rocky or sandy
Coral Reefs, found in warm shallow waters: reef fish, urchins, octopus and corals
Estuaries, where freshwater streams or rivers merge with the ocean: seaweeds, marsh grasses, oysters, crabs and waterfowl
